Post by redkj666 on Mar 23, 2012 19:00:56 GMT -4
So finally got a bumper on the front not completely finished with it yet but close I need to get the factory under head light step up filled in, I'm also going to reshape the leading edge of the fender flares some and then get the new LED turns and Markers mounted in the short run. It'll likely get some really nice Bumpers in the early fall. The bumper is all 1/4" and has 2 Hella Rallye 3000 Compacts with Transit 6000K HID conversions installed, and a SmittyBilt X2O 10,000lb winch running Synthetic line in the middle. Post by redkj666 on Aug 1, 2012 19:31:21 GMT -4
Man I have some bad luck... Monday night I popped a braided stainless steel flex line (Earl's Brand) on the way home from work, but luckily the guys at KG Chase and son (They carry a full line of Russels Lines and assorted fittings in stock for anyone looking) in Moncton had all the answer there and got me set up with a new line and I was back on the road Tuesday after supper. So then I figured while I'm at it I got after a few more loose ends today picked up a new set of Yukon 4340 chromo Stub shafts from JanSam Motorsports in Shediac Bridge NB, also I just got a PM from Tracy at Peck Auto Glass & Performance down in Digby and they are going to look after me getting my old style failure prone RC flex joints replaced with the New style after I had no luck with the other guys.....
